Class ChartElement
Inherited Members
Namespace: Com.Telerik.Widget.Chart.Engine.ElementTree
Assembly: Telerik.Xamarin.Android.Chart.dll
Syntax
public abstract class ChartElement : ChartNode
Constructors
ChartElement()
Declaration
protected ChartElement()
ChartElement(IntPtr, JniHandleOwnership)
Declaration
protected ChartElement(IntPtr javaReference, JniHandleOwnership transfer)
Parameters
System.IntPtr
javaReference
|
Android.Runtime.JniHandleOwnership
transfer
|
Properties
Children
JniPeerMembers
Declaration
public override JniPeerMembers JniPeerMembers { get; }
Property Value
Java.Interop.JniPeerMembers
|
Overrides
ThresholdClass
Declaration
protected override IntPtr ThresholdClass { get; }
Property Value
System.IntPtr
|
Overrides
ThresholdType
Declaration
protected override Type ThresholdType { get; }
Property Value
System.Type
|
Overrides
Methods
CanAddChild(ChartNode)
Declaration
public virtual ModifyChildrenResult CanAddChild(ChartNode child)
Parameters
ChartNode
child
|
Returns
ModifyChildrenResult
|
CanRemoveChild(ChartNode)
Declaration
protected virtual ModifyChildrenResult CanRemoveChild(ChartNode child)
Parameters
ChartNode
child
|
Returns
ModifyChildrenResult
|
EnumDescendants()
Declaration
public virtual IIterable EnumDescendants()
Returns
Java.Lang.IIterable
|
EnumDescendants(ChartElement.IPredicate, TreeTraversalMode)
Declaration
public virtual IIterable EnumDescendants(ChartElement.IPredicate predicate, TreeTraversalMode traverseMode)
Parameters
ChartElement.IPredicate
predicate
|
TreeTraversalMode
traverseMode
|
Returns
Java.Lang.IIterable
|
EnumDescendants(TreeTraversalMode)
Declaration
public virtual IIterable EnumDescendants(TreeTraversalMode traverseMode)
Parameters
TreeTraversalMode
traverseMode
|
Returns
Java.Lang.IIterable
|
FindAncestor(Class)
Declaration
public virtual Object FindAncestor(Class clazz)
Parameters
Java.Lang.Class
clazz
|
Returns
Java.Lang.Object
|
FindDescendant(ChartElement.IPredicate)
Declaration
public virtual ChartNode FindDescendant(ChartElement.IPredicate criteria)
Parameters
ChartElement.IPredicate
criteria
|
Returns
ChartNode
|
IsAncestorOf(ChartNode)
Declaration
public virtual bool IsAncestorOf(ChartNode node)
Parameters
ChartNode
node
|
Returns
System.Boolean
|
OnChildInserted(Int32, ChartNode)
Declaration
protected virtual void OnChildInserted(int index, ChartNode child)
Parameters
System.Int32
index
|
ChartNode
child
|
OnChildRemoved(Int32, ChartNode)
Declaration
protected virtual void OnChildRemoved(int index, ChartNode child)
Parameters
System.Int32
index
|
ChartNode
child
|
SetPresenter(IChartElementPresenter)
Declaration
public virtual void SetPresenter(IChartElementPresenter presenter)
Parameters
IChartElementPresenter
presenter
|